How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Queen Anne?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Queen Anne Studio Apartments | $1,905 | $825 | $4,512 |
Queen Anne 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,742 | $1,060 | $9,813 |
Queen Anne 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,149 | $1,566 | $10,000+ |
Queen Anne 3 Bedroom Apartments | $9,407 | $2,800 | $10,000+ |
Queen Anne 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,350 | $6,350 | $6,350 |
